Rosanne Cash, one of America's pre-eminent singers and songwriters, has fourteen albums to her credit, and eleven # 1 singles. Her albums include Right or Wrong, Seven Year Ache, Rhythm and Romance, King's Record Shop, Interiors, The Wheel, 10 Song Demo, Rules of Travel, Black Cadillac and The List—songs selected from a list of 100 songs given to her by her father, Johnny Cash, when she was 18 years old. Her latest release is The Essential Rosanne Cash (Sony), a compilation of songs personally created by Rosanne over the span of her career. Cash has also made her mark as a writer with a collection of short stories called "Bodies of Water" and a children's book: "Penelope Jane: A Fairy's Tale." Her essays and fiction have appeared in various collections and publications, including The New York Times, Rolling Stone, Time Magazine, The Oxford American, and New York Magazine. Her most recent book is Composed: A Memoir, published in 2010 with the paperback edition scheduled for July 2011.
